Default Re: So How is 2018.12 working for you ?

Adding a bit of clarity to my earlier post: the sluggishness is affected by the number of active plugins. This wasn't the case with 2018.8. Smaller sessions have a smooth GUI. And having a plugin like Omnisphere open will force the entire DAW to respond more slowly. Level indicators run at about 5 FPS and even the mouse lags. Again, this is with larger sessions with hungry VIs and latent plugins like Weiss, El Rey and FabFilter Q3 in Linear Mode.
